This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TMS320F28379D:从 C2000Ware 下载的 f2838x_CPU1_echoback_demo_flash.out 不能在 F2837x controlCARD R1.3上运行

Guru**** 2534260 points
Other Parts Discussed in Thread: C2000WARE

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/1023879/tms320f28379d-f2838x_cpu1_echoback_demo_flash-out-from-c2000ware-download-doesn-t-run-on-f2837x-controlcard-r1-3

器件型号:TMS320F28379D
主题中讨论的其他器件:C2000WARETMDSECATCNCD379D

我可以通过 CCS v.10将 echoback 应用程序下载并运行到我的控制卡。  DCC 计时器有几个不报告完成或错误的地方、我坚持无限循环。  我可以编辑从寄存器中读取的位以使初始化完成、然后进入主操作循环、但我无法获取 EtherCAT 配置器以将 EtherCAT 从站从站移出初始化。  我不会感到意外、因为我不得不解决 DCC 计时器故障。  我的问题如下:
1.软件(部分出现在名为 f2838x 的目录中)是否可以在基于 f2837x 的 controlCARD 上运行?
2.如果不是1、是否存在一个已知问题、说明为什么初始化时不读取定时器?
3. C2000Ware 中或已知可在我的环境中运行的其他地方的现成应用程序?
我将 CCS 指向我找到源代码的目录、代码看起来与用于可执行文件的代码稍有不同、
  作为单步执行源代码、我与实际执行的代码有几行距离。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Matthew、  

    F28379D 器件没有 EtherCAT /以太网模块、因此您无法在基于 f2837x 的控制卡上运行 f2838x_CPU1_echoback_solution。  

    此致

    Siddharth

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    我安装了 TI EtherCAT 子卡。  它是否仍然不工作、可能是因为板载 EtherCAT 控制器和子板控制器之间的接口存在差异?  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Matthew、  

    您将  无法在 F2837x 器件上运行 f2838x 以太网示例。  

    请参阅此文档 :http://www.ti.com/lit/spruif9 ,它提供了一些可以使用 EtherCAT 子卡- TMDSECATCNCD379D 运行的示例的参考

    此致

    Siddharth